apache - 将子域名重定向到相同子域名但不同域名

标签 apache .htaccess mod-rewrite redirect subdomain

我有一个名为 exmaple.com 的网站,有很多子域

test1 , test2 , test2.example.com

我如何将子域重定向到确切的子域,但重定向到另一个域名,例如

test1 , test2 , test3.example.net

谢谢

最佳答案

这可能有效。将其放入您的 .htaccess 中。

RewriteEngine On
RewriteCond %{HTTP_HOST} (.*).example.com
RewriteRule (.*) http://%1.example.net/$1 [R=301,QSA,L]

尚未测试过,但它应该可以让您开始。

关于apache - 将子域名重定向到相同子域名但不同域名,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10507548/

相关文章:

php - 如何访问 phpMyAdmin?

.htaccess 重写规则无法正常工作。重定向到绝对路径

authentication - 允许 IP 地址无需身份验证

php - apache 抛出 404 - 无法重写规则

regex - htaccess重定向,不带路径

java - Lucene 语义索引

apache - 使用动态模块支持编译 Apache Web 服务器

php - 尽管使用 PHP 具有适当的权限,但权限被拒绝

linux - 将多个文件夹重定向到单个文件夹

mod-rewrite - Mod 重写查询参数验证和阻止也请求 url 阻止